** 26WD94721### Autodesk is in the midst of a significant back-office transformation and we need a motivated individual to assist in this change for Revenue Accounting!  As the Senior Revenue Analyst for this project, you will collaborate closely with your manager, Revenue Accounting, the Controllership, System Integrators, Project Managers, Engineers, and other key stakeholders in the Company.  You will provide guidance to the project team, assist in UAT initiatives, and eventually roll out the exciting system and process changes to the entire Organization.###

### As our business is constantly evolving, there is never a dull moment.  This is an exciting opportunity to unequivocally influence and significantly improve our back-office and Autodesk’s future success.### ###
** Responsibilities*** ### Attend meetings to discuss and document project requirements as they pertain to U.S. GAAP, with a focus on Revenue Recognition.* ### Work closely with your manager to understand operational capabilities and feasibilities of proposals presented.* ### Perform UAT as well as track and resolve any issues discovered during UAT.* ### Implement and document processes and procedures as required including SOX compliance and internal controls.
* ### Evaluate accounting implications and confirm we can operationally support operational changes under the provisions of ASC 606.* ### Provide accounting guidance to project team and engineers.* ### Support broader team in training efforts and overall transition to the new business models and system flows.* ### Working hours based on PST time zone.### ###
** Minimum Qualifications*** ###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ance or Business or equivalent practical experience.* ### 3+ years of relevant work experience.* ### Excellent business acumen with ability to deal with ambiguity.* ### Effective communication skills and ability to understand and present data.* ### Ability to work effectively in a team environment across all organizations as well as independently.* ### Working knowledge of U.S. GAAP, with a focus on revenue recognition.###

###
** Preferred Qualifications*** ### CPA certification or equivalent practical experience.* ### Experience working with RAR, SAP, and/or Business Objects or other relevant systems.* ### Proficiency in Excel.* ### Experience in software or SaaS industry.* ### Excellent quantitative, analytical and data mining skills.* ### Enthusiastic and creative with the ability to inspire, influence and encourage others, in both relationships with customers and peers.###

** Salary transparency
** Salary is one part of Autodesk’s competitive compensation package. For Canada-BC based roles, we expect a starting base salary between $69,700 and $102,245. Offers are based on the candidate’s experience and geographic location, and may exceed this range. In addition to base salaries, our compensation package may include annual cash bonuses, commissions for sales roles, stock grants, and a comprehensive benefits package.
